About cookies
Today, most websites use cookies to improve the user experience. A cookie is a small text file that is downloaded when a user opens a website, and which is stored in the browser or device you use. The cookie helps the website to “remember” things about you, such as login details, language, or to store information about how a user navigates around the website.

These cookies are in use on VillaLavan.com:
Google Analytics (https://policies.google.com/privacy?hl=en-US)
Google Analytics is the tool we use to keep track of how our site is used. Google Analytics uses cookies beginning with _ga, _gid and _gat.
Hubspot (https://legal.hubspot.com/privacy-policy)
Hubspot is both our customer relations management tool (CRM) and a tool we use in our marketing. We use the tool to follow up people who are in contact with us, whether they are existing customers, new customers who contact us through forms on our website or applicants for positions with us. Hubspot uses cookies that begin with _hubspot, in addition to __hssc, __hssrc and __hstc.
Facebook, Instagram and LinkedIn
Cookies from Facebook og Instagram (https://www.facebook.com/terms.php), as well as LinkedIn (https://www.linkedin.com/legal/privacy-policy) are cookies used for marketing. These do not say anything about who you are, but that you came to our site through one of these platforms. We use these to show you ads on the platforms, because we think you have an interest in this since you have visited our website. These start with _fb and _li.
